WebFeb 22, 2024 · The Int and Trunc functions round a number to an integer (whole number without a decimal): Int rounds down to the nearest integer. Trunc truncates the number to just the integer portion by removing any decimal portion. The difference between Int and Trunc is in the handling of negative numbers. The std::round functions are C++11, so you would need to compile with C++11 or a more recent standard enabled. round is defined in ISO C++11, as it contains the ISO C99 standard library. round is not part of the ISO C++98, which uses the ISO C90 standard library. That's why it's not in namespace std for C++98. cold hardy flowering shrubsWebThe round () function in C++ returns the integral value that is nearest to the argument, with halfway cases rounded away from zero.
